Future by Design shares the life and far-reaching vision of Jacque Fresco,
considered by many to be a modern day Da Vinci. Peer to Einstein and Buckminster
Fuller, Jacque is a self-taught futurist who describes himself most often as a
“generalist” or multi-disciplinarian—a student of many inter-related fields.
He is a prolific inventor, having spent his entire life (he is now 90 years old)
conceiving of and devising inventions on various scales which entail the use of
innovative technology. As a futurist, Jacque is not only a conceptualist and a
theoretician, but he is also an engineer and a designer.Cast(Cast overview, first billed only)
